For the check engine light. Use a scan tool to pull the code. It can be a number of things. Save time and pinpoint it.

The signal bulbs are accessed via the back of the light housing by getting on the ground and going underneath.e with your hand. The socket is off a twist a pull variety with a rubber seal.

I forgot to follow up on this one.Is was a EGR error and cleaning the EGR tubes fixed it.They were clogged up big time.
